## Further Reading

The dynamic ticket-pricing experiment in this repository was run by the Fareline team between Q2 and Q4 last year. It tested three pricing curves against a fixed-price control across the Brindlemoor venue network. The code under `experiments/pricing/` is frozen; do not rerun it without consulting the analytics group, since the original traffic splits were hand-tuned. The full experiment design, results write-up, and rollback notes are kept on the internal page below.

wiki page, tadug-yagap: https://jira.qorvelsys.internal/pages/browse/display/projects/5e6c

**Q: Why did my request get a 429 from the Tollgate gateway?**

Tollgate enforces per-service token buckets: 200 requests/minute default, bursts up to 50. Limits are keyed on the calling service identity, not IP. If you're reviewing code that retries on 429, check it honors the Retry-After header and backs off exponentially — hammering the gateway triggers a temporary ban. Custom limits require a quota entry in the gateway config repo, approved by the platform team. For quota increases or disputes, email the gateway owners at the address below.

escalation mailbox, fahaf-bajep: druael@lumiccorp.internal

Ticket: configuration drift in Sproutly scheduler. During review of last week's deploy, I found that the prod watering scheduler in the Larkfield cluster no longer matches the values committed to the config repo — valve timeout and moisture-poll interval were hand-edited on the host in June and never backported. This caused the overnight double-watering reported by the greenhouse team. Please verify the fix restores parity and that the drift alarm now covers these keys. The intended canonical configuration values are reproduced below.

config for fahop-tajeg:
soriel:
  pin: 6453
  tenant: norwyn
  seal: seal_c441745b
  metrics_host: metrics.soriel.ordinworks.local
  standby_team: zorox
  escalation: wenael-casox
  nonce: 429fd1